If I were Cashman, I would gut the training staff after the final pitch of the season is thrown. A few fluke injuries and you gotta chalk it up to s*** luck. When you lose 13 players from your big league club, you have to be worried about preparation. Let's break these down...

 

Heller and Montgomery blew out their elbow's. That's not really on the training staff.

Didi made an awkward throw and blew out his elbow, so be it.

Andujar dove back into a base and tore his labrum. That's not on the training staff

Judge blows out an oblique. This is the kind of injury that is preventable

Stanton blows out a bicep. This is preventable

Sanchez pulls a calf. This is preventable

Tulo pulls a calf. I would like to put this on the training staff, but he is made of glass and the fact that he even saw the field is a minor miracle

Hicks misses 6 weeks with a back issue. This is preventable

Bird: see Tulo

Severino pulls a lat muscle. This is preventable.

Frazier sprains an ankle going back into the base. Not preventable

 

A lot of this is dumb luck, but when you consider the loss of Judge, Sanchez, Hicks, Stanton and Severino (the core of our club) and all of them have preventable injuries, one must look at their preparation. Heck, they're all under 30 years old! It isn't like we are maintaining old bodies here. Dump the staff ASAP

No timetable for Stanton or Judge, although Stanton is swinging and throwing, so that’s a good sign. Judge went down April 20, so he’s now missed 3 weeks. He has not resumed baseball activities, lending to the likelihood that he’s got a grade 2 strain. (Grade 3 is torn off the bone and in prime athletes is treated with surgery, so that didn’t happen). Grade 2 strains have a 6-8 week recovery time, so I don’t expect Judge back this month.
